Given two binary trees, write a function to check if they are the same or not.
Two binary trees are considered the same if they are structurally identical and the nodes have the same value.

代码:
/** * Definition for a binary tree node. * struct TreeNode { * int val; * TreeNode *left; * TreeNode *right; * TreeNode(int x) : val(x), left(NULL), right(NULL) {} * }; */ class Solution { public: bool isSameTree(TreeNode* p, TreeNode* q) { if(!p && !q) return true; if(!p || !q) return false; if(p -> val != q -> val) return false; if(!isSameTree(p -> left, q -> left)) return false; if(!isSameTree(p -> right, q -> right)) return false; return true; } };
